How to see it
HIP 96873 has a visual magnitude of about 7.55: it usually needs binoculars or a small telescope, especially from light-polluted sites.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for HIP 96873: right ascension 19h 41m 28s, declination −20° 5′ 6″ (J2000), in the region of the Sagittarius constellation (IAU figure Sgr).
